排序
MySQL数据库如何设计范式_何时需要考虑反范式设计?
范式用于减少冗余、提高一致性,反范式用于提升性能;设计数据库时应优先使用范式,在性能瓶颈或查询复杂度过高时考虑反范式。一、范式能确保数据更新安全、结构清晰、减少异常,如用户和订单信...
LNMP中如何设置防火墙规则
本文介绍如何在CentOS 7.2系统上为LNMP(Linux, Nginx, MySQL/MariaDB, PHP)环境配置防火墙规则,保障服务器安全。 我们将使用iptables进行配置,请注意,在生产环境操作前,务必在测试环境中...
mysql字符串怎么转数字
mysql字符串转数字的方法:1、使用“CAST(value AS type);”方式将字符串转换成数字;2、使用“SELECT CAST('5.45' AS DECIMAL(9,2));”将字符串转换成浮点数。 本文操作环境:Windows7系统、My...
Linux下卸载MySQL数据库实例教程
本文主要介绍了linux下卸载mysql数据库的方法,不知道linux下卸载mysql数据库的小伙伴们可以学习一下,本文具有一定的参考价值,希望能帮助到大家。 如何在Linux下卸载MySQL数据库呢? 下面总结...
MySQL如何避免SQL语句中的死锁_常用预防策略是什么?
mysql中死锁的预防策略包括:1. 按照一致的顺序访问表和行,避免循环依赖;2. 缩小事务范围,减少锁持有时间,避免在事务中执行耗时操作;3. 合理使用索引,避免全表扫描带来的锁粒度扩大;4. ...
macOS系统中DockerDesktop的安装与配置教程
在macos上安装和配置dockerdesktop的步骤如下:1.下载并安装dockerdesktop;2.启动dockerdesktop,点击'get started';3.使用命令行拉取镜像并运行容器,如docker pull nginx和docker run -d -p...
mysql怎么查询两个表
查询两个表的方法:1、利用SELECT语句和“CROSS JOIN”关键字进行交叉连接查询;2、利用SELECT语句和“INNER JOIN”关键字进行内连接查询;3、利用SELECT语句和“OUTER JOIN”关键字进行外连接...
mysql数据库管理员密码忘记如何解决
我们在windows操作系统下编程会使用到mysql数据库。但是有时,我们会忘记数据库的登录密码?当我们忘记了登录密码,无法进入mysql时,该怎么办呢?这里我们提供mysql的登录秘密的修改。 1.输入...
MySQL事务隔离级别对业务的影响有哪些_如何合理选择?
mysql的事务隔离级别选择需平衡一致性与性能。1.读已提交(read committed)适合常规业务,防止脏读但可能出现不可重复读和幻读,适用于订单状态、余额更新等场景;2.可重复读(repeatable read...
定期更新MySQL数据库的安全补丁
定期更新mysql数据库的安全补丁可以通过以下步骤实现:1.停止mysql服务,2.备份数据库,3.下载并安装新版本的mysql,4.重新启动mysql服务。定期更新mysql的安全补丁不仅能修复已知漏洞,防止sql...